Bitou Community Foundation Trust Charity number 1172847 |
03/05/2017 |
Latest income £343,589 [Mar 2025] |
The Bitou Trust is dedicated to assisting disadvantaged communities and advancing sustainable development and conservation within the Bitou region of the Western Cape Province of South Africa. Situated in the heart of the UNESCO Garden Route Biosphere Reserve, the Bitou municipal area covers 992 square kms within one of the most diverse biodiversity hot spots on the planet.
Work in South Africa

Sos Africa Charity number 1188705 |
23/03/2020 |
Latest income £313,306 [Mar 2025] |
SOS Africa invests 100% of the funds it raises into holistic education, training and learning support programmes for disadvantaged African children and youth. This grassroots approach enables them to break the cycle of poverty and reach their full potential. Since 2003 SOS Africa has established 4 education centres supporting hundreds of children with many graduates at university or in employment.
Work in South Africa
